Coinciding with the 67th edition of the BFI London Film Festival (taking over South Bank from 4-15 October), this walk is dedicated to South Bank’s theatrical and cinematic history.

From Genevieve and Dr Who to Bourne and Mission Impossible, South Bank has long been a popular location for shooting movies. But beyond the big screen Hollywood hits, the streets of SE1 hold an even deeper, rich history of film, cinema and storytelling dating all the way back to the earliest days of London’s music halls.
